Electa Lee Magnet Middle School is a middle school in Bradenton, FL with 759 students enrolled in grades 6-8. It is part of the Manatee school district. That headcount is above the 649-student average for schools in the district.

EDFacts assessment data puts 52% of students at or above grade level in combined math and reading, a little above the national midpoint where roughly half of tested students clear the bar. That is 4 points above the 49% average for the Manatee school district. Against the 48% Florida statewide average, the school sits 4 points higher.

Over the last three reported years the district proficiency rate this school inherits has risen by about 38 points.

The student-teacher ratio is 17.7 to 1, close to the U.S. average of about 16 to 1. 68%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a majority-low-income enrollment. It is a magnet school, a district-run campus with a specialized theme that draws students from across attendance boundaries.
